U.S. Bank National Association

About

U.S. Bank is the fifth-largest commercial bank in the United States, with roots tracing back to 1863 when Abraham Lincoln's administration approved national bank charter No. 24 on July 13. Today, the bank operates 3,661 branches and 4,771 ATMs across the country, serving millions of customers through a comprehensive suite of financial services. As a wholly owned subsidiary of U.S. Bancorp, the institution has built a 160-year legacy of financial strength and stability, combining traditional banking values with innovative digital solutions to meet the evolving needs of individuals, businesses, and communities.

The bank's diverse offerings span personal and business banking, wealth management, mortgage services, credit cards, and investment solutions. U.S. Bank serves over 1.5 million customers globally through its Elavon payment processing subsidiary, demonstrating its scale as a financial powerhouse. The company's commitment to technological innovation is evident in its mobile banking platform, online investing tools, and digital payment solutions. With headquarters at 800 Nicollet Mall in Minneapolis and naming rights to U.S. Bank Stadium, the institution maintains a strong physical and digital presence, helping customers achieve their financial goals through best-in-class technology and personalized human guidance.
